Hiawatha/Camp Seven Lake

Hiawatha Camp Seven Lake Manistique is a family-friendly campground located in Manistique, Michigan. The campground is situated on the shores of Seven Lake, a beautiful lake with crystal clear waters and plenty of recreational activities. The campground offers a variety of amenities, including a swimming beach, boat launch, fishing pier, playground, and picnic area. There are also several cabins and RV sites available for rent. Really nice, quiet campground. Lots of space between rows, so you back up to woods and bushes rather than your neighbor. No campsites are "on the lake" - there is a great paved trail along the lake side, which is on a small bushy rise overlooking the water. We were in campsite 31, which was across the camp road from the path and the lake. It was nice being able to take the dog and walk that trail from the boat launch at the north edge down the the sand beach at the south edge, and then back along the road to the campsites to keep the walk as a loop. If you are camping, the "back" loop of sites away from the lake has some nice sized sites but also has the only dumpsters for the campground there across from site 35. There were also more bugs in that area as it's closer to some marsh. The Van Winkle trail starts at the south edge of the campground, by the small beach, and continues to the next lake to the west, for about a 1.25 mile hike one way. Hike itself is out and back. The beach itself is not large, but is nice and sandy, and there is a bit of playground equipment there as well. We did see a couple of whitetail deer and a number of squirrels. But they were mostly away from the campsites. All in all, I really liked this campground for a "peace and quiet" experience. Not a "fish camp" at all. I would go back for sure, and would probably look at the same section of sites again (27-31). One note: Google seems to think it's a hotel, lots of weird questions about the service and room type.
